Jill bought a pound of strawberries for $4.00 what is the price in per ounce of strawberries

Answer:

there is 16 oz in a pound

so if you divide 4.00 by 16 you get 0.25 a oz so if we do the inverse operation

0.25 x 16= 4.00

An angle measures 14° more than the measure of its supplementary angle. What is the measure of each angle?
luda_lava [24]

Answer:83 and 97

Step-by-step explanation:

Let the angle be y

The second angle will be y+14

A supplementary angle equals 180°

y + y + 14=180

2y+14=180

2y=180-14

2y=166

y=166/2

y=83

The first angle is 83.

Second angle will be 83+14=97.
